In a previous thread, it was mentioned that Tomb Spiders allow for WBB rolls within 12". I checked my codex and it doesn't say that Tomb Spiders get a WBB special rule (I believe you have to have the Necron Special Rule to help bring back a slain Necron though I could be wrong). How does a Tomb Spider do this? I've read through some other posts and I see peeps mentioning it in other threads.

tomb spyders do not get a wbb roll. Any unit that has a model within 12" of the tomb spyder, who is wiped out, and does not have another like model within 6" may still get a wbb roll if the tomb spyder is within 12" and there is another like model on the board. So.... unit a is 11" to the right out tomb spider and unit b is 24" left of the tomb spider. Unit a gets wiped clean, since they are within 12" of the TS, they get to roll a wbb, and placed into coherency with the closest unit "unit B". It can be kind of wierd, but if the squad gets wiped out, they will join one accross the board if that is the only closest one. Justin

Right. Justin's got it down. When I started, I kept looking for this rule too. It's not in the Tomb Spyder listing, it's under the actual WBB rule in the Codex.
